Who We Are

With a legacy spanning four decades, Action Property Management has become the premier choice for homeowner’s association management. Founded in 1984, Action began with a single client and a vision to elevate ethical and professional standards in the HOA industry. Our unwavering commitment to integrity, and professionalism coupled with our core values of excellence, innovation and care for people, continues to define us. Today, as the largest privately owned HOA management company in the West, we proudly serve over 300 communities across 9 offices. Our success is fueled by a team of nearly 900 dedicated team members who genuinely love what they do and are dedicated to helping homeowners thrive and love where they live.

Action seeks a dynamic Operations Manager for The Harrison in San Francisco, California.

The Harrison has beautifully appointed residences perched atop Rincon Hill. The Harrison offers city views within steps of San Francisco's greatest restaurants, shops and The Embarcadero. Be part of a team where you will love where you work!

How You Will Make an Impact

Provide exceptional service to the residents of The Harrison

Exude a positive and professional attitude at all times

Possessing a high level of knowledge of the Associations rules, policies and procedures

Manage a team with exceptional leadership to ensure a successful team

What You'll Need

2-4 years of Operations management experience ideally in the HOA or hospitality industry

Provide training, leadership, and scheduling for up to 20 team members from front desk associates, package attendants, and resident services coordinators

Strong verbal and written communication skills

Effective presentation skills

Exceptional time management skills and ability to work independently

Commitment to following up on all issues in a timely manner

We are looking for a true leader that can hire, train and motivate an exceptional staff to provide a level of customer service that exceeds the residents' expectations. As an Operations Manager you will have the opportunity to demonstrate how a professional management company can genuinely improve the quality of people's lives.
